Arsenal make Antoine Semenyo transfer decision

Arsenal are not planning a January move for Bournemouth winger Antoine Semenyo at the current point in time, according to TalkSPORT.

The Gunners currently have one of the best squads in the division, and they are well-equipped with options on the left and right side of the attack.

Semenyo is primarily a left winger by trade, but Arsenal are well loaded there with Leandro Trossard, Gabriel Martinelli as well as Gabriel Jesus.

Eberechi Eze and Noni Madueke can also operate from the role and there appears no need to strengthen the department during the winter period.

TalkSPORT claim that Arsenal don’t plan to enter the race for Semenyo unless one of Jesus or Trossard leaves the club midway through the campaign.

Semenyo, who has made 10 goal contributions in the league this season, has a release clause worth £65 million in his contract, valid for the first 10 days of January.

Manchester United, Manchester City, Tottenham Hotspur and Liverpool are reportedly keen on landing his signature during the upcoming transfer window.
